Key Elements of Urban Interior Design

Urban interior design emphasizes efficiency and character in small spaces, showcasing how to maximize function while maintaining style. Key elements play a vital role in transforming these living areas into uniquely personal environments.

Space Utilization

Effective space utilization is crucial in urban interior design. Open floor plans create a sense of flow while allowing natural light to permeate the space. Multi-functional furniture, such as sofa beds and extendable tables, serves dual purposes, enhancing comfort without sacrificing roominess. Clever storage solutions, like built-in shelving and under-bed drawers, reduce clutter and optimize every available inch. These strategies contribute to airy living spaces where simplicity meets functionality.

Color Schemes and Materials

Color schemes and materials significantly impact the aesthetics of urban interiors. Neutral palettes create a calm backdrop, while bold accent colors inject energy and personality. Sustainable materials, including reclaimed wood, bamboo, and recycled metals, align with eco-conscious trends, enhancing both beauty and environmental responsibility. Incorporating diverse textures, such as textiles and metals, adds depth and interest to the design. Together, these choices not only reflect individual style but also foster a harmonious urban living environment.

Trends in Urban Interior Design

Urban interior design trends focus on sustainability and smart technology, shaping how city living spaces evolve. These trends enhance functionality while reflecting personal style.

Sustainable Practices

Sustainable practices transform urban interiors, prioritizing environmental responsibility. Designers increasingly choose sustainable materials like reclaimed wood, bamboo, and recycled metals. These options not only reduce ecological impact but also add unique character to spaces.

Incorporating plants into designs promotes biophilic elements that improve air quality and elevate aesthetics. Implementing energy-efficient lighting and appliances further aligns with eco-friendly living, reducing utility costs and carbon footprints. Choosing locally sourced materials supports the community and minimizes transportation emissions, making a positive impact on urban environments.

Smart Home Integration

Smart home integration revolutionizes urban living, offering convenience and enhanced functionality. Smart devices, such as thermostats, lighting, and security systems, allow seamless control through smartphones. These technologies contribute to energy conservation by optimizing usage patterns.

Multi-functional furniture often includes integrated technology, such as wireless charging and built-in speakers, merging style with utility. Voice-controlled systems facilitate effortless management of various home functions, increasing efficiency in daily routines. Adopting smart technology not only simplifies life in compact spaces but also elevates the overall living experience.

Challenges in Urban Interior Design

Urban interior design faces notable challenges that stem from the unique characteristics of city living. Limited space requires innovative solutions that balance style with practicality.

Space Constraints

Space constraints significantly impact urban interior design. Many city apartments, often measuring less than 1,000 square feet, limit layout options. Creating functional living areas involves optimizing every square inch. Open floor plans enhance flow, but maintaining distinct zones for activities like cooking, dining, and relaxing proves difficult.

Multi-functional furniture, such as foldable tables or convertible sofas, serves to maximize usability without overcrowding. Built-in shelving and hidden storage solutions become essential for keeping essentials organized. For example, an ottoman that doubles as storage or a bed with drawers underneath contributes to a clutter-free environment. Integrating vertical space through wall-mounted shelving or hanging plants also helps alleviate the impact of limited floor area.

Noise Management

Noise management represents another key challenge in urban interior design. High-density living often results in increased sound levels, which affects comfort and tranquility. Incorporating sound-absorbing materials, such as plush rugs, heavy drapes, or acoustic panels, helps mitigate disturbances.

Strategically placing furniture can also create sound barriers; for instance, placing bookshelves against shared walls reduces noise transfer between units. When selecting materials, focusing on those with sound-dampening properties can enhance a sense of calm. Using soft furnishings like cushions or blankets not only supports comfort but also absorbs sound, making spaces feel more inviting.
